Perfectly Seasoned Pork Bulgogi: An Easy Homemade Recipe

Tender pork marinated in a sweet and savory sauce, combined with crisp vegetables, creates a dish that’s irresistible with rice. Make this beloved pork bulgogi easily and deliciously at home!

Main Ingredients

  • 600g Pork Shoulder (Pork Butt or Neck are also suitable!)

Cooking Instructions

Step 1

First, prepare 600g of pork shoulder, our main ingredient. Pork shoulder has a good balance of fat and lean meat, offering great flavor. However, you can also use pork butt or neck to make a delicious pork bulgogi.

Step 2

Now, let’s make the delicious marinade for your pork bulgogi! In a large bowl, combine 10 Tbsp soy sauce, 5 Tbsp oligosaccharide, 2 Tbsp white sugar, 1 Tbsp minced garlic, 1.5 Tbsp sesame oil for nutty aroma, and a pinch of black pepper. Whisk everything together until well combined. This golden ratio marinade ensures a foolproof result!

Step 3

Add the pork to the bowl with the prepared marinade. Gently massage the marinade into the meat with your hands, ensuring it coats every piece. If you’re short on time, you can cook it immediately. However, letting it marinate for about 10 minutes will allow the flavors to penetrate deeper, resulting in an even more delicious bulgogi.

Step 4

Heat a pan over medium heat and add the marinated pork. Since the marinade contains sugar, cooking over very high heat can cause it to burn quickly. It’s important to stir-fry the pork over medium heat, being careful not to let it scorch.

Step 5

Once the pork is partially cooked, add thinly sliced half onion and half scallion to the pan and continue to stir-fry. Feel free to add any leftover vegetables you have in your refrigerator, such as carrots, mushrooms, or bell peppers, for added texture and flavor. Cook until the vegetables are tender.

Step 6

As a delicious aroma fills your kitchen, your perfectly cooked pork bulgogi is ready! Serve it over a bowl of hot steamed rice for an incredibly satisfying meal.
